World Cup: Van der Vaart knocks Tuchel over Chelsea star, two overrated Arsenal players in England squad

· · 1 min read

Former Tottenham Hotspur star, Rafael van der Vaart, has criticized England manager Thomas Tuchel for his ‘strange’ choice to include two ‘overrated’ Arsenal players – Noni Madueke and Eberechi Eze – in his World Cup squad and dropping Chelsea’s Cole Palmer.

Advertisement

Van der Vaart feels the former Chelsea and Paris Saint-Germain coach made a mistake by not including Palmer in the Three Lions squad for the World Cup.

“When I’m watching the squad, I think Eze and Madueke are overrated,” Van der Vaart stated to AceOdds.

“Madueke isn’t playing for Arsenal, and Eze is only playing sometimes. I think they are just a bit overrated.

Advertisement

“I mean, Madueke is still a good player. I also know him very well from when he played at PSV.

“The only thing I just really don’t understand is that Cole Palmer was not selected. That is a very strange choice.”
